Transaction 2638ca71caac3b08f006183ef0a7b34ecc034f9c7b164062b562a4eb23c30a7d
2 Input
2 Outputs
- 2638ca71caac3b08f006183ef0a7b34ecc034f9c7b164062b562a4eb23c30a7d:0
- 2638ca71caac3b08f006183ef0a7b34ecc034f9c7b164062b562a4eb23c30a7d:1
value 1415901
address 18yUfbjipCJXUi3wRH6nctiJxjFuhftGZe
value 7107216
address 1DeKmpHdDi6yffkf9XWarHRpUESGjmJNwT